For many players, the pursuit of realism is about personalization. High-detail mods allow for a level of representation that can be difficult to achieve with base game tools alone. Whether it's for creating a digital avatar that closely resembles a real person or for producing cinematic videos, these tools represent the dedication of the modding community to expanding the creative boundaries of life simulation.
While Mod The Sims (MTS) is a cornerstone of the modding community, its guidelines generally prioritize content that aligns with the game's original rating. Understanding how body realism mods work and how they integrate into the game is essential for players interested in high-fidelity character design and digital photography.
